




@media only screen and (min-width: 1450px) {

    .carousel-control-prev-icon {
        background-image: url("../images/right.png");
        position: relative;
        top: 26.5%;
        right: 134%;
    }

    .carousel-control-next-icon {
        background-image: url("../images/left.png");
        position: relative;
        left: 402%;
        top: 26.5%;
    }

  .slide1 {

    height: 800px;

  }

  .slide2 {

    height: 800px;

  }


  .slide3 {

    height: 800px;

  }

        }

@media only screen and (min-width: 822px) and (max-width:961px){
    .carousel-control-next-icon {
        background-image: url("../images/left.png");
        position: relative;
        left: 359%;
        top: 43.5%;
    }

    .carousel-control-prev-icon {
        background-image: url("../images/right.png");
        position: relative;
        top: 43.5%;
        right: 160%;
    }
}
@media only screen and (min-width: 962px) and (max-width:1196px) {
    .carousel-control-next-icon {
        background-image: url("../images/left.png");
        position: relative;
        left: 392%;
        top: 36.5%;
    }

    .carousel-control-prev-icon {
        background-image: url("../images/right.png");
        position: relative;
        top: 36.5%;
        right: 132%;
    }
}
@media only screen and (max-width: 768px) {
    
    .iconsDiv {
        text-align: center;
    }

    .mobile-logo img {
        width: 180px !important;
    }

    .responsivelanguage {
        position: absolute;
        left: 50px;
        top: 20px;
    }

        .responsivelanguage a {
            color: #000 !important;
            text-decoration: none !important;
        }

    .btn-custom-style {
        text-align: center !important;
        margin-bottom: 25px !important;
    }

    .innersearch .d-flex {
        flex-direction: column !important;
    }

    .contentbdody {
        margin-top: 0px !important;
    }

    .innersearch .btn-search {
        position: inherit !important;
    }

    .news-block img {
        width: 100%;
        margin-top:25px;
    }

    .media.news-block {
        display: block;
        max-width: 300px;
        margin: auto;
        border: 1px solid #acacac !important;
        margin-bottom: 30px;
        border-radius:30px;
    }

    .socialmedia {
        overflow: hidden !important;
    }

    .mean-container .mean-nav.slide-right {
        /*height: calc(55vh - 65px) !important;*/
    }

    .mainHeader {
        height: 70px;
    }

    #imgLogoResponsive {
        width: 70% !important;
    }

    .hidemenu {
        display: none !important;
    }

    .textin h1 {
        font-size: 25px;
        text-decoration: none;
        text-transform: uppercase;
        width: 89%;
        padding-right: 32px;
        text-align: center;
    }

    .textin p {
        font-size: 18px;
        width: 100%;
        text-align: left;
    }

    .about {
        background-color: #f3fafd;
        padding: 20px 0;
        text-align: center;
    }

    .paddingTop {
        padding-top: 43px;
    }

    h1 {
        font-size: 25px !important;
    }

    .date {
        color: #959191;
        font-size: 15px;
        margin-bottom: 5px;
        /*text-align: left;*/
    }


    .title {
        text-align: left;
    }

    .newscard p {
        text-align: left;
        margin: 0;
        padding-bottom: 0
    }

    .newscard {
        margin-bottom: 10px;
    }

    .psize {
        width: 100%;
        margin: auto;
        margin-bottom: auto;
        text-align: center;
    }

    #svg2 {
        height: 35vh !important
    }

    .map {
        min-height: 451px;
    }

    .footer .justify-content-between {
        justify-content: center !important;
    }

    footer p {
        text-align: center !important;
    }

    .videoData {
        background-color: #f3fafd;
        padding: 66px 17px;
        min-height: 510px;
        margin-top: -47px;
    }

    .slide1 {
        height: 462px;
        background-position: right;
        border-radius: 0px 0px 0px 87px;
    }

    .slide2 {
        height: 462px;
        background-position: right;
        border-radius: 0px 0px 0px 87px;
    }

    .slide3 {
        height: 462px;
        background-position: right;
        border-radius: 0px 0px 0px 87px;
    }

    .textin {
        margin-top: 13%;
        margin-left: 4px;
        text-decoration: none;
        width: 100%;
        top: 18%;
    }

    .object1 {
        display: none;
    }

    .object2 {
        display: none;
    }

    .btn-search {
        position: absolute;
        left: 0;
        top: 15px;
        z-index: 1000;
    }

    .carousel-control-next-icon {
        width: 40px;
        height: 40px;
        position: unset !important;
    }

    .carousel-control-next-icon, .carousel-control-prev-icon {
        position: unset !important;
        width: 40px;
        height: 40px;
    }



    .mainbtn {
        background-color: white;
        border-radius: 25px;
        border: none;
        padding: 10px 36px;
        font-size: 14px;
        margin-right: 32px;
    }

    .owl-nav {
        text-align: center;
    }

    .owl-carousel .owl-nav .owl-prev {
        position: unset !important;
        margin: 0 12px;
        margin: 10px;
    }

    .owl-carousel .owl-nav .owl-next {
        position: unset !important;
    }

    .paddingTop2 {
        padding-top: 28px;
    }

    .nav-tabs .nav-link {
        padding: 10px 15px;
        margin-bottom: 10px;
    }

    .section2 {
        min-height: 500px;
        padding: 10px 0;
    }

    #myTabContent {
        text-align: center;
    }

        #myTabContent img {
            width: 100%;
            text-align: center;
            margin: auto;
        }

    .news {
        padding-top: 8px;
    }

    .card {
        margin-bottom: 21px;
    }

    .socialmedia {
        border-radius: 87px 0px 0px 0px;
        padding-top: 0 !important;
        padding-bottom: 50px !important;
    }

    .logos img {
        width: 100%;
    }
    /*.logos .hvr-float:nth-child(1), .logos .hvr-float:nth-child(2) {
        margin-top: 20px;
    }*/
    .footer p {
        color: white;
        font-size: 15px;
        text-align: center;
    }



    .hidemenu {
        display: none !important;
    }

    .bluebtn {
        margin-right: 10px;
    }

    .titlemain {
        text-align: center;
    }

    .mainbtn {
        text-align: center;
        margin: auto;
    }

    .mobilealign {
        text-align: center;
    }

    #myTabContent img {
        /*display: none;*/
    }

    #owl-carousel4 {
        text-align: center;
    }
        #owl-carousel4 .card{
            width:100%;
        }
        #owl-carousel4 .card-title{
            min-height:45px;
        }
        .news-right {
            position: relative;
            /*right: 25px;*/
        }

    .card-title {
        font-size: 14px;
        padding-top: 3px;
    }

    .carousel-control-next, .carousel-control-prev {
        top: 93px;
    }

    .share {
        /*display: none;*/
    }
    .shapediv {
        background-size: 150px;
        background-position: right top;
    }
    .fb-page iframe {
        width: 325px !important;
        border-radius:15px;
    }
    .socialmediainfo{
        left:0px !important;
    }
}
.fb-post iframe {
    width: 280px !important;
    height: 230px !important;
}